Since the money used to fund your FSA is pretax—taken from your paycheck before taxes are deducted—you save whatever percentage you would have … WebJan 12, 2024 · The Deduction and Your AGI Threshold. You can calculate the 7.5% rule by tallying up all your medical expenses for the year, then subtracting the amount equal to 7.5% of your AGI. For example, if your AGI is $65,000, your threshold would be $4,875, or 7.5% of $65,000. You can find your AGI on Form 1040 . WebThe Dependent Care Tax Credit allowed taxpayers to claim up to $3,000 of expenses for one dependent and up to $6,000 in expenses for two or more dependents. The maximum credit was 35% of eligible expenses, resulting in a credit of $1,050 and $2,100 against total tax liability.
